Recent Developments
As of October 2023, Patrick Kane is a free agent, having recently parted ways with the New York Rangers after a short stint. His time with the Rangers came following a remarkable career with the Chicago Blackhawks, where he spent 16 seasons, won three Stanley Cups, and was awarded the Hart Trophy as the NHL’s Most Valuable Player.
Kane’s recent performances have sparked discussions regarding his future in the league. Although he faced some health challenges this past season, including offseason hip surgery, his dedication to rehab and returning to peak performance demonstrates his commitment to the sport. Several NHL teams have expressed interest in Kane, indicating that he still possesses valuable skills that can contribute to a franchise’s success.
